Pasco Deputy Arrested On Domestic Battery Charge

A Pasco County deputy was arrested and fired following a domestic dispute.

NEW PORT RICHEY, FL — A 43-year-old Pasco County deputy stands accused in a domestic battery case that led to her arrest and ultimate firing from the agency earlier this week.

According to the New Port Richey Police Department, an officer was called out to the home of Terra Darnell Winthrop following an argument that occurred the morning of Dec. 17. An arrest report states that Winthrop pushed her wife, Katrina Winthrop, and caused her to fall into a person who was holding a 4-month old child. Katrina Winthrop, the witness and the baby all fell to the floor, the reported noted.

Terra Winthrop was charged with simple domestic battery on Monday and booked into the Pasco County Jail. The Pasco County Sheriff’s Office announced Tuesday that Terra Winthrop had been let go from her position.
